Remote start

Remote start is an excellent feature to have in your car, especially in cold Ohio winters. It lets you turn up the heat and activate the heated seats before you even enter the car key fob repair. In summer it is beneficial to keep the air conditioning or defrosted. It is, however, able to occasionally malfunction like any other piece of technology.

A remote start key fob operates by sending an alert to your vehicle's RES system, which then starts the engine. It will also turn on any climate control settings that you have pre-set. It can also open your doors or roll down your windows remotely. Most fobs will also work with smart-device apps to enable various additional features.

This feature, which is high-tech, is found on the majority of newer vehicles however, it requires a remote starter kit. The key fob transmits a radio-frequency signal encrypted to prevent hacking to the RES module. The RES module signals the engine to start and then shuts down after a predetermined time. The majority of RES systems are equipped with safety features to protect against carbon monoxide as well as other hazards if the engine is left running in a closed area.

It's easier than you think to fix the majority of RES keyfobs. Many locksmiths will swap out the battery of your fob for a very affordable price. Some may also be able to reprogram the fob so that all functions including remote start are working.
